yep, that's the one we got....I googled it and got a couple of recommendations but unfortunately I couldn't get on the internet for a long enough period of time to download the malwarebytes software. There are a couple of recommendations in this article:

http://answers.yahoo.com/question/in...8223206AA8rij7

One thing that helped all of the pop ups was to go the task manager (you have to try this several times over and over before it will actually appear) and then force quit sysguard.exe - then the Antivirus System PRO would shut down (the computer still wasn't normal) but it helped.
